將 MHTML 轉換為 PDF

介紹

在 .NET 開發領域,需要在不同格式之間轉換檔案是常見的挑戰。無論是將 MHTML 轉換為 PDF 或任何其他格式交換,高效處理文件轉換至關重要。這就是 GroupDocs.Conversion for .NET 發揮作用的地方,它為開發人員提供了一個強大的解決方案,可以輕鬆地無縫轉換文件。

先決條件

在開始轉換過程之前,請確保滿足以下先決條件:

.NET環境設定

確保您的系統上安裝了有效的 .NET 環境。您可以從 Microsoft 網站下載並安裝最新版本的 .NET SDK。

GroupDocs.Conversion 庫安裝

您需要下載並安裝 GroupDocs.Conversion for .NET 程式庫。您可以從提供的庫中取得該庫下載連結並按照安裝說明進行操作。

來源 MHTML 文件

準備要轉換為 PDF 的 MHTML 檔案。確保您手邊有該檔案的路徑,因為轉換過程需要它。

導入命名空間

在繼續轉換之前,請匯入必要的命名空間以存取 GroupDocs.Conversion for .NET 提供的功能。

using System;
using System.IO;
using GroupDocs.Conversion.Options.Convert;

現在您已完成所有設置,讓我們將轉換過程分解為簡單的步驟:

第 1 步:定義輸出資料夾和檔案路徑

string outputFolder = "Your Document Directory";
string outputFile = Path.Combine(outputFolder, "mhtml-converted-to.pdf");

確保更換"Your Document Directory"與您想要儲存轉換後的 PDF 檔案的目錄。

第 2 步:載入來源 MHTML 文件

using (var converter = new GroupDocs.Conversion.Converter("Path_To_Your_MHTML_File"))
{
    //下一步將新增轉換選項設置
}

代替"Path_To_Your_MHTML_File"與來源 MHTML 檔案的實際路徑。

第 3 步:設定轉換選項

var options = new PdfConvertOptions();

此步驟初始化轉換選項。您可以根據需要在此處自訂轉換設置,例如調整頁面大小、邊距等。有關可用選項的詳細信息,請參閱 GroupDocs.Conversion 文件。

第 4 步:執行轉換

converter.Convert(outputFile, options);

該行執行轉換過程。它將輸出檔案路徑和轉換選項作為參數。

第 5 步:顯示完成訊息

Console.WriteLine("\nConversion to pdf completed successfully. \nCheck output in {0}", outputFolder);

此步驟僅顯示一則訊息,指示轉換過程已成功完成以及輸出資料夾路徑。

結論

GroupDocs.Conversion for .NET 簡化了文件格式轉換的任務,使開發人員能夠在其 .NET 應用程式中輕鬆處理各種文件格式。透過遵循本教學中概述的步驟,您可以輕鬆地將 MHTML 檔案無縫轉換為 PDF。

常見問題解答

GroupDocs.Conversion for .NET 可以處理大檔案的轉換嗎?

是的,GroupDocs.Conversion for .NET 能夠有效處理大文件,而不會影響效能。

GroupDocs.Conversion for .NET 是否有任何可用的授權選項?

是的,您可以探索適用於 .NET 的 GroupDocs.Conversion 的不同授權選項,包括臨時授權。參觀購買頁面更多細節。

GroupDocs.Conversion for .NET 有沒有免費試用版?

是的,您可以造訪 GroupDocs.Conversion for .NET 免費試用下載頁面並下載試用版。

在哪裡可以找到有關 GroupDocs.Conversion for .NET 的其他支援或協助?

您可以訪問GroupDocs.Conversion 論壇尋求協助、提出問題或與社區分享您的經驗。

我可以獲得用於評估目的的臨時許可證嗎?

是的,您可以從以下機構獲得用於評估目的的臨時許可證:臨時許可證頁面.